Texas Instruments CD74HC4052PWR is a dual 4-channel analog multiplexer with 200 MHz bandwidth and up to 6 V input voltage, providing two independent 4:1 signal routing paths. It operates from 2 V to 6 V and handles both analog and digital signals with low on-resistance in a 16-pin TSSOP package. Available from stock worldwide.

Key Features
- Dual 4:1 analog multiplexer channels enable independent routing of two separate signal paths from four sources each
- 200 MHz analog signal bandwidth supports audio, video, and RF baseband signal switching without significant attenuation
- 2 V to 6 V supply range is compatible with 3.3 V and 5 V systems for flexible single-supply or split-supply operation
- Low on-resistance and matched channel-to-channel characteristics minimize signal distortion in precision analog multiplexing applications
Applications
The CD74HC4052PWR is widely deployed in data acquisition systems, audio routing matrices, and test equipment front ends where two groups of four analog signals must be switched independently under digital control. Its 200 MHz bandwidth and low on-resistance make it suitable for video signal selection and RF signal path switching in portable instruments. The 16-pin TSSOP package integrates dual 4:1 mux functions in a small footprint, reducing board area compared to two separate single-mux ICs.

Frequently Asked Questions
How many independent analog channels does CD74HC4052PWR multiplex and how are they controlled digitally?
CD74HC4052PWR provides 2 independent 4:1 multiplexer sections. Both sections share 2 digital select pins (A and B) that choose among 4 inputs simultaneously, and an inhibit pin disables all switches. This allows routing any of 4 channel pairs to the two common output pins using only 3 control signals from a microcontroller.
What analog bandwidth does CD74HC4052PWR support and does it pass audio and video signals without degradation?
The CD74HC4052PWR has a nominal analog bandwidth of 200 MHz, well above the 20 kHz audio band and the 5 MHz composite video bandwidth. At 10 MHz signal frequency the typical insertion loss is below 3 dB, making it suitable for switching intermediate-frequency and baseband video signals in consumer and instrumentation equipment.
Can CD74HC4052PWR operate from a single 5 V supply in a mixed analog-digital system and what is the signal range?
Yes. At 5 V single supply the CD74HC4052PWR passes analog signals from 0 V to 5 V with on-resistance below 100 Ohm. The CMOS control inputs accept 3.3 V or 5 V logic levels, enabling direct interface to 3.3 V MCU GPIO without level shifting. This simplifies 5 V signal-path designs that mix analog routing with 3.3 V digital control.
When would CD74HC4052PWR be chosen over two separate CD74HC4051 single mux ICs for signal switching?
CD74HC4052PWR integrates two 4:1 mux sections in 16 pins versus two CD74HC4051 devices requiring 32 pins total. This halves the package count, saves PCB area, and reduces power supply decoupling requirements. The shared select pins also keep digital control simpler when both channels always switch together, as in stereo audio or differential signal routing applications.

About Texas Instruments
Texas Instruments (TI) is a global semiconductor company headquartered in Dallas, Texas. TI designs and manufactures analog and embedded processing chips used in industrial, automotive, consumer, communications, and enterprise systems.
